its is correct to said : visas and services it has greatly improved or has been greatly improved?
  

Top answer

Visas and services it has greatly improved is not correct. "Visas and Services" has been greatly improved might be correct if, for example, " Visas and Services " is the name of a department. If you give us some more information about what you are trying to say we can give you a better answer.
